Creating the Future: Technology, Sustainability and Young Talent

Compared to other European countries, Italy faces a significant delay in STEM education. This gap translates into difficulties in finding qualified personnel and poses a challenge to the country’s future. Bridging this gap and inspiring the next generation requires innovative and engaging pathways that combine technology, creativity, and environmental awareness.

VR for Education | Trainers

Training courses on the use of Meta devices for teaching and training.

Target: teachers and trainers.

The course is structured in several phases, divided by thematic areas, with a strong focus on the “learn by doing” method. Each training phase ends with a specifically dedicated educational and practical activity. The initial phases delve into the historical context, the virtual reality market, and then move on to educational and professional advantages.

VR for Education | Students & STEM

Training courses within the Girls Code it Better program through Officina Futuro Fondazione W Group. These programs aim to involve a growing number of girls in STEM study paths, helping to reduce the gender gap in the world of work.

Target: primary, lower secondary, and upper secondary school students.

The course is divided into several phases, aimed at developing a specific theme and the design development of a product through dedicated tools, with a focus on STEM areas, particularly on virtual and augmented reality. Each training phase follows a well-defined standardized method, which allows students to put into play various skills, including analysis skills, critical thinking, creativity, and finally, the development of technical skills related to the tool.

3D Game Art | Video Games

Training courses for video game development, designed to introduce students to the fundamental pipeline of the development process.

Target: lower secondary and upper secondary school students.

The course is structured in several phases, each focused on the development of a specific theme and the design of a video game. Students will explore various areas, including market analysis, development environments, industry professions, practical implementation, problem-solving, and publication of a demo on dedicated platforms.

Courses on interactive storytelling tailored at kids – SYB/GCIB: in the Stem Your Brain/Girls Code It Better courses, classes of kids are guided through the creation of a small narrative video game. In the course, children learn how to use the open-source tools Twine and Bitsy to prototype short interactive stories. The themes that the classes dealt with include promoting their school and city, sport activities, and finding solutions to global warming through video game creative tools.

Academic courses and practice modules for interactive writing (AIV – Accademia Italiana Videogiochi, Università Cattolica del Sacro Cuore): narrative design courses tailored at university-grade students, featuring narratology theories as well as practise modules.

Storytelling and narrative design short workshops (PAV, Game Ground, Festival dell’Innovazione): masterclasses for different audiences providing an introduction to interactive storytelling, practical exercises to start developing a narrative prototype, and gaining a better consciousness of game and narrative design tools.

Learning by Doing: Accessible Digital Creativity

We have guided groups of primary school children (ages 8 to 10) in learning how to develop a video game, create tailored narratives, and design 2D/3D assets. These 20-hour extracurricular courses were made possible thanks to our collaboration with Girls Code It Better for the “STEM Your Brain” project.

With the rise of increasingly accessible online software, anyone can learn to program and develop video games and applications. In this course, young participants gained hands-on experience by exploring key phases of video game development, including:

  • Concept and Idea: Defining the theme and game dynamics
  • Documentation: Creating a game design document
  • Graphics: Designing visual assets with Pixlr
  • Coding: Implementing the game using Construct3

This experience allowed children to combine creativity and technology, developing new digital skills and enhancing their environmental awareness.

🎮 Game Description: The Ocean Guardian 🎮

The game is a vertical platformer set in the depths of the ocean. Players take on the role of LUK, a friendly explorer who must rise to the surface while taking on a vital environmental mission: cleaning up the sea to save marine life.

Game Mechanics:

  • Magic Shoes: Remove debris by jumping on them with eco-friendly anti-plastic shoes.
  • Mr. Inquinator: A dangerous enemy that sends dark currents to hinder the player.
  • Life Pearls: Collect pearls to restore the coral reef and boost your speed.
  • Scoring: Rise as high as possible to achieve the best score.

The vibrant and colorful graphics represent the marine environment, from the lively hues of coral reefs to the dark, mysterious ocean depths.
